As a Guest Service Team Member, you’ll deliver a friendly and efficient service that creates a warm and welcoming atmosphere for every guest. You’ll be attentive from the moment they arrive, ready with recommendations, and you’ll serve accurately and efficiently. Whether you’re handling a booking, answering a query, or supporting across departments, your approach is always informed, friendly and effective. Every shift brings something different, new people, new stories, new opportunities to make someone’s day brighter and that’s what makes this role so special. You’re not just part of the team, you’re part of the memories our guests will take with them long after they leave.

What You Will Do In This Splendid Role:

  • As the first point of contact, you’ll play a key role in shaping our guests’ stay, offering a warm welcome and support that turn good visits into great ones.
  • Using your approachable personality to build great connections with guests.
  • Demonstrating your confidence in handling check‑ins, bookings and guest requests.
  • You’ll bring great communication skills and love sharing your local know‑how to help guests make the most of their stay.
  • A team player who’s flexible and happy to help wherever needed.

How to prepare for a job interview at The Grand, York

✨Know the Company

Before your interview, take some time to research Hotel Indigo and its values. Understanding their commitment to creating a warm and welcoming atmosphere will help you align your answers with what they’re looking for in a Guest Service Team Member.

✨Show Your Personality

As this role is all about building connections with guests, let your approachable personality shine through during the interview. Share examples of how you've made someone's day brighter in previous roles or experiences.

✨Demonstrate Flexibility

Be prepared to discuss times when you’ve had to adapt quickly to changing situations. This could be anything from handling unexpected guest requests to managing busy periods. Highlighting your nimbleness will show that you can thrive in a dynamic environment.

✨Ask Thoughtful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about team dynamics, training opportunities, or how they celebrate successes.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you determine if it’s the right fit for you.
